Linpack benchmark for embedded systems (Arduino, ESP32 et. al.). Adapted from https://gist.github.com/projectgus/8279947
This is a project for @platformIO. But you can also open the .ino file in the Arduino IDE and not have a care in the world about what PlatformIO is.
Benchmark scores:
MCU/Board | Clock speed, MHz | float (32-bit), MFLOPS | double (64-bit), MFLOPS |
---|---|---|---|
Arduino Uno R3 | 16 | 0.077 | n/a (double-precision not available on the AVR platform) |
Arduino Due | 84 | 0.62 | 0.38 |
ESP8266 (NodeMCU V3) | 80 | 0.77 | 0.46 |
ESP32 | 160 | 13.4 | 1.98 |
